Output 36ae0d49ff8ba30ef91140b8fff865b19035fc70e7b1109ab6fdee42c9cb05e1:149

value
148673
script pubkey
OP_0 OP_PUSHBYTES_20 8e8e8551b314d818152e8238da246e26720de17b
address
bc1q368g25dnznvps9fwsgud5frwyeeqmctmss8vn6
transaction
36ae0d49ff8ba30ef91140b8fff865b19035fc70e7b1109ab6fdee42c9cb05e1
confirmations
52074
spent
true